Output 80357c281681fe530d8b1acf7f0ff8a0bda7458bb39a99552dfdd41a98bd3b62:0

value
23409427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8596bc002dabdfb218a99432e85544c5ec8ceb4d OP_EQUAL
address
3DsNNGLxosDhcrguxaAxQbGTRb7ypJR4rw
transaction
80357c281681fe530d8b1acf7f0ff8a0bda7458bb39a99552dfdd41a98bd3b62
spent
true